Esports Hardware for Champions: What Professionals Use

To attain peak performance in modern esports, players rely on cutting-edge gaming gear. It's not just about having the Unboxing next-gen wearables latest devices; it’s about carefully selecting parts that improve reaction time and lessen latency. Here’s a brief look at what you'll often see in a top-tier gamer's inventory:

  • Pointing Devices: Expect top athletes using high-precision mice with programmable DPI and superior sensors, often from brands like SteelSeries.
  • Keyboards: Responsive keyboards with slim keys and n-key rollover are crucial for quick input.
  • Displays: Fluid monitors, typically 360Hz or more, with minimal response times, are critical for clear clarity.
  • Headsets: Ergonomic headsets with amazing audio and quieting microphones are key for coordinated communication.
  • Graphics Cards: Powerful GPUs from both are required for smooth frame rates in intensive titles.
  • Processors: High-core CPUs ensure consistent gameplay.

Ultimately, the perfect arrangement is personalized to each unique player's needs.
